Applications: Carbofuran was primarily developed as an insecticide and nematicide to combat a range of agricultural pests. It effectively targets insects, nematodes, and other soil-dwelling organisms that can damage crops and reduce yields. The compound disrupts the nervous system of pests, leading to paralysis and eventual death. Carbofuran has been used on a variety of crops, including vegetables, fruits, cereals, and ornamental plants.
Controversies and Health Concerns: Despite its effectiveness in pest control, carbofuran has been associated with a number of controversies and health concerns:
- Human Health Impact: Carbofuran is highly toxic to humans and animals. It can be absorbed through the skin, inhaled, or ingested. Short-term exposure to carbofuran poisoning can cause symptoms such as nausea, vomiting, abdominal pain, and blurred vision. Severe cases can lead to convulsions, respiratory failure, and even death.
- Environmental Impact: Carbofuran is known to have a negative impact on non-target species and ecosystems. Its broad-spectrum toxicity affects beneficial insects, birds, and aquatic organisms. Runoff from treated fields can contaminate water sources, leading to ecological imbalances and potential harm to aquatic life.
- Residue Concerns: Residues of carbofuran can persist on crops even after application, posing a risk to consumers who consume these crops. Regulatory limits have been established for carbofuran residues in food items to mitigate this risk.
Regulation and Ban: Due to its well-documented negative impact on human health and the environment, many countries have taken regulatory measures to restrict or ban the use of carbofuran. The United States, for instance, has phased out most uses of carbofuran, citing its potential risks to human health. Other countries have also followed suit, either banning or severely restricting its use in agricultural practices.
